Understanding Airdrops

A lush field with various crops and trees, surrounded by a clear blue sky. Airdrops are falling from the sky, landing in different areas of the field

Airdrops give out free tokens to people who use crypto. They help new projects get noticed and reward users.

Types of Airdrops

Some airdrops give tokens to anyone with a wallet address. These are called “standard airdrops.”

“Holder airdrops” send tokens to people who already own a certain crypto. For example, you might get new tokens if you hold Bitcoin.

“Task-based airdrops” ask you to do things like follow social media or test an app. You earn tokens by completing these tasks.

“Surprise airdrops” happen without warning. They often reward loyal users of a project.

Why Projects Distribute Airdrops

Airdrops help new blockchain projects get attention. By giving out free tokens, they can quickly build a community of users.

Some projects use airdrops to thank early supporters. This can make users feel valued and more likely to stick around.

Airdrops can also spread tokens widely. This helps create a fair start for new cryptocurrencies.

Projects might use airdrops to test their networks. By giving out tokens, they can see how their systems handle many users at once.

Airdrops can also be a marketing tool. Free tokens can get people talking about a project and attract new users.

Setting Up a Wallet

To farm airdrops, you need a crypto wallet. MetaMask is a popular choice for beginners. It’s a browser extension that works with many blockchain networks.

Download MetaMask from the official website. Follow the setup instructions to create your wallet.

Write down your seed phrase and keep it safe. Never share it with anyone.

Consider getting a hardware wallet for extra security. These devices store your keys offline.

Connect your wallet to different blockchain networks. This lets you interact with various projects.

Staying Secure and Avoiding Scams

Be cautious when farming airdrops. Scammers often target airdrop hunters.

Never share your private keys or seed phrase. Legitimate projects won’t ask for these.

Use strong, unique passwords for all your crypto accounts. Enable two-factor authentication where possible.

Be wary of phishing attempts. Double-check website URLs before connecting your wallet.

Don’t rush into new projects. Research them thoroughly before interacting.

Create separate wallets for airdrop farming. This keeps your main funds safe.

Stay updated on common scam tactics. Knowledge is your best defense against fraud.

Network Specific Airdrops

Different blockchain networks have their own airdrop trends. Ethereum still sees many token drops, but gas fees can be high.

Solana and Binance Smart Chain offer cheaper transactions for claiming airdrops. Watch for new projects launching on these chains.

Arbitrum, StarkNet, and zkSync are Layer 2 solutions gaining traction. They may provide unique airdrop opportunities as they grow.

Keep an eye on LayerZero for cross-chain airdrops. This protocol connects multiple networks, opening up new possibilities.

What is the potential profitability of airdrop farming?

Airdrop farming can be quite profitable. Some users have earned thousands of dollars from single airdrops. For example, the Arbitrum airdrop gave out $1,000 to $20,000 worth of tokens to some users. The Optimism airdrop rewarded $1,000 to $30,000. These big wins are not guaranteed, but they show the potential.
